According to Dillard's
's latest financial reports the company's current revenue (TTM ) is A$10.30 Billion. In 2024 the company made a revenue of A$10.59 Billion an increase over the revenue in the year 2023 that were of A$10.09 Billion. The revenue is the total amount of income that a company generates by the sale of goods or services. Unlike with the earnings no expenses are subtracted.
